Bob Savage
John Robert Savage
Born: December 1, 1921
Manchester, NH USA
Deceased: 2013
Berlin, NH USA
Primary Position: P
All Position(s) Played: P
Bats: R
Throws: R
Height: 6'2"
Weight: 180
Career: 1942-1949
Minor League Statistics
Bob Savage compiled a career record of 16 wins and 27 losses in his 129-game career with the Philadelphia Athletics and St. Louis Browns. He began playing during the 1942 season and last took the field during the 1949 campaign.
